'71 Gremlin with "Fun in the Sun" canvas sunroof... This in an auction car I bought in West Virginia ( thanks, Tim Linton, for telling me about it! ) It needs alot of work, the body has many dents, but serious rust is mostly non-existent. Still has the Gremlin fender emblems, too!
'72 Gremlin in running condition with factory canvas sunroof... I bid on this car on Ebay and lost, but a few months later, the buyer sold it to me, he couldn't safely drive it back to Rhode Island from Virginia, and it was only 80 miles from me. It has a sticking left front brake caliper. Has some rust issues, but it's not terminal yet.
My '74 Gremlin that drove to Kenosha... This is my currently only running, tagged, and driveable Gremlin. Hope to change that this year to 3. It has a 232 automatic with almost 130k on it, due for a hi-po head rebuild this spring. Interior is nice. I want to paint this car a 2001 Honda Accura gold, it is an AWESOME color!
'74 Gremlin saved from country salvage yard... This is a Gremlin that I found the same weekend I met my online Internet sweetheart in person for the first time in 1997 around Christmas at my Aunt's farm, she actually went junkyarding with me in the rain to see it! No wonder I married her...LOL! I paid $100 for it, and it ran and moved! ( The car, the car!!!)
'76 Gremlin parts car/project... This is a car I bought from Brian in Baltimore, MD just for parts, but thought it too good to cut up. It's still together ( so far ), but it may come under the sawzall if no one wants it for $300.
My second '78 Gremlin GT from Ohio... I drove all the way to Ohio to tow this rusty GT back home on a trailer ( I HAD to be nuts! ) Paid more for it than my good GT, plus had to pay lots of gas money, an updated tow rig, etc. The motor is locked, the car is rusting even worse now, might can be saved, but if Mike in Colorado doesn't come get it, it may be cut up. It has the blue Levi's interior package, but no sticker on the fender, as the GT was the primary option.
